最近做了一个h5页面,分享到微信的时候需要做一个微信自定义分享,调用微信sdk的接口,需要做一个判断,代码如下:
utils.js
export function isWeixin () {
var ua = window.navigator.userAgent.toLowerCase();
if(ua.match(/MicroMessenger/i) == 'micromessenger' || ua.match(/_SQ_/i) == '_sq_'){
return true;
} else{
return false;
}
}
index.vue
import { isWeixin } from "@/utils/util";
mounted() {
if(isWeixin()) {
console.log('是微信浏览器')
}
}
善于记录和分享工作中遇到的问题,下次遇到问题的时候可以直接查看,记性不好的我,只能靠笔记啦!
网友评论